10-bolt 28 or 30 spine count?
To the best of my knowledge my rear is still the factory original. With that said is there an easy way to tell of my rear has a 28 or 30 spine count? I have a chance to pick up a set of 3.42s w/ posi unit for 28 spine count dirt cheap and would like to not pass it up. Currently my car has 3.08s w/ a worn posi unit, on a drum rear.

Your 89 is in the transition time period. It's a good chance that it's 28 spline but it could also be the 26 spline. The only way to tell is to count the splines.
If yours isn't 28 spline, you can always buy a set of aftermarket 28 spline axles. They're only $125 each.
